The Karnataka state government with the goal to increase the efficiency and morale of women employees and increase their participation in the workforce has notified the Menstrual Leave Policy, 2025. The Government of Karnataka Vide Cabinet Note No. 834/2025, has released Notification of the Karnataka’s Revolutionary Menstrual Leave Policy, 2025. Benefits to woment employees Applicable to all women employees across Karnataka. A paid leave of one day per month as menstrual leave is being extended to women of age group 18 - 52 years Women are not mandated to provide any medical certificate to use the leave. There will be no provision to carry over the leave to the next month The benefits to be extended to all female employees - permanent/contract/outsourced female employees in all industries and establishments (registered under the Factories Act, 1948; Karnataka Shops and Commercial Establishments Act, 1961; Plantation Workers Act, 1951; Beedi and Cigar Workers (Conditions of Employment) Act, 1966; and Motor Transport Workers Act, 1961)
